Output 5492feee3c571fa29f827f6d4c93044a9e2e0c830c5d73d7eb35b31e9b578571:1

value
18999571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51aa7cc7966523dd3924aa80a66e032b38e54429 OP_EQUAL
address
398ptknJ2gmjawFAFvem6m4rA3u3HQUVV1
transaction
5492feee3c571fa29f827f6d4c93044a9e2e0c830c5d73d7eb35b31e9b578571